go语言需要什么配置的笔记本

go语言需要什么配置的笔记本

要选择适合Go语言开发的笔记本,主要考虑以下几点:1、CPU性能,2、内存容量,3、存储类型,4、显示屏质量。其中,CPU性能是最关键的因素。现代Go开发通常涉及编译和运行复杂的应用程序,因此高效的处理器能显著提升开发体验。本文将详细探讨这些要素,以帮助你做出明智的选择。

一、CPU性能

1、处理器类型:

选择笔记本时,处理器是最关键的因素。推荐选择Intel Core i5或以上,或AMD Ryzen 5或以上的处理器。以下是几款常见的处理器及其性能比较:

处理器型号 核心/线程数 基础频率 最大频率 备注
Intel Core i5-1135G7 4/8 2.4 GHz 4.2 GHz 适合日常开发
Intel Core i7-1165G7 4/8 2.8 GHz 4.7 GHz 更高的多任务处理能力
AMD Ryzen 5 4500U 6/6 2.3 GHz 4.0 GHz 性价比高
AMD Ryzen 7 4700U 8/8 2.0 GHz 4.1 GHz 高性能选择

2、CPU缓存:

CPU缓存对于编译和运行速度有显著影响。一般来说,L3缓存越大,性能越好。推荐选择具有至少6MB L3缓存的处理器。

二、内存容量

1、推荐配置:

对于Go语言开发,建议至少使用8GB的内存,16GB或更高则更为理想。内存容量直接影响到多任务处理能力和大项目的编译效率。

2、内存类型:

目前主流笔记本使用的内存类型主要是DDR4,频率越高,性能越好。推荐选择频率为2400 MHz或更高的DDR4内存。

三、存储类型

1、固态硬盘(SSD):

SSD在读取和写入速度上远远优于传统机械硬盘(HDD),能显著提升系统和开发工具的启动速度。推荐选择至少256GB的SSD存储空间,512GB或1TB更为理想。

2、固态硬盘种类:

目前市场上主要有SATA SSD和NVMe SSD两种类型。NVMe SSD的速度比SATA SSD快3-6倍,建议选择NVMe SSD。

四、显示屏质量

1、分辨率:

高分辨率的显示屏能提供更清晰的代码显示效果,减少眼睛疲劳。推荐选择1080p(1920×1080)或更高分辨率的显示屏。

2、屏幕尺寸:

屏幕尺寸主要取决于个人喜好和移动性需求。常见的尺寸有13英寸、14英寸和15英寸。对于开发者来说,14英寸到15英寸的屏幕能提供更大的工作空间,是较为理想的选择。

五、其他因素

1、操作系统:

Go语言开发可以在Windows、macOS和Linux操作系统上进行。选择操作系统时应考虑到个人习惯和开发环境的兼容性。

2、键盘和触控板:

舒适的键盘和灵敏的触控板能提升编码体验。建议选择键程较长、手感舒适的键盘,同时触控板支持多点触控功能。

3、电池续航:

对于经常外出工作的开发者,电池续航也是一个重要考量因素。一般来说,电池续航在8小时以上的笔记本能满足全天的开发需求。

总结与建议

综上所述,选择适合Go语言开发的笔记本时,应重点关注以下几点:1、选择高性能的处理器,如Intel Core i5或AMD Ryzen 5及以上型号;2、确保至少8GB内存,16GB更为理想;3、使用NVMe SSD存储,容量至少为256GB;4、选择1080p或更高分辨率的显示屏,尺寸在14英寸到15英寸之间。最后,根据个人需求选择合适的操作系统和其他配置,如键盘、触控板和电池续航。

通过以上建议,你将能找到一款性能卓越、适合Go语言开发的笔记本,提升开发效率和工作体验。

相关问答FAQs:

1. 配置的最低要求是什么?

Go语言是一门高效、快速的编程语言,它对笔记本的配置要求并不是非常高。对于一般的日常开发来说,以下是建议的最低配置要求:

  • 处理器:至少双核处理器,建议使用四核或更高的处理器以提高性能。
  • 内存:建议至少8GB的内存,以便同时运行多个开发工具和程序。
  • 存储空间:至少需要20GB的可用磁盘空间,以安装Go编译器和相关工具。

2. 是否需要特定的操作系统?

Go语言可以在多种操作系统上运行,包括Windows、Linux和MacOS等。因此,您可以根据个人喜好和需求选择适合自己的操作系统。

  • Windows:Windows 7及更高版本是最低要求,但建议使用Windows 10以获得更好的性能和稳定性。
  • Linux:Go语言在Linux上表现出色,并且可以在各种Linux发行版上运行,如Ubuntu、Fedora等。
  • MacOS:Go语言也可以在MacOS上运行,支持最新的MacOS版本。

3. 是否需要特定的开发环境?

Go语言的官方推荐的开发环境是使用文本编辑器和命令行工具。您可以选择自己熟悉和喜欢的编辑器,如Visual Studio Code、Sublime Text、Atom等。另外,您还需要安装Go语言的编译器和相关工具。

  • 编辑器:选择一个功能强大、易于使用的编辑器,可以帮助您编写和调试Go代码。
  • Go编译器:需要安装Go语言的编译器,以便将Go代码编译成可执行文件。
  • 包管理工具:Go语言有自己的包管理工具,如go mod或者dep,用于管理依赖关系和导入的外部包。

请注意,以上只是建议的配置要求,如果您的笔记本配置更高,将会提供更好的开发体验和性能。

文章标题:go语言需要什么配置的笔记本,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/3512133

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
飞飞的头像飞飞

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部